Comets Alvarez scores at halftime
It was really Alvarez's night. In addition to scoring two goals and having a couple thousand t-shirts with his name and number on it handed out, he may have set a first for the Comets . Alvarez may have become the first Missouri Comet to score at halftime when he proposed to his girlfriend Jenni Ford and she accepted. Alvarez and the team staff put together a promotion just for the event and tricked Jenni into being blind folded (with a Comets scarf of course) on the field. While she searched for a prize with the crowds help, Alvarez snuck back onto the field. When she opened her eyes, Alvarez was waiting with roses and a ring.
He asked.
She said yes.
They both scored.
Congrats to the happy couple.
